What is Digital Forensics Software?

Digital forensics software is designed to aid forensic investigators in the collection, preservation, analysis, and presentation of digital evidence from electronic devices. This type of software helps organizations to investigate various digital crimes including data breaches, cyber theft, and insider threats. The primary function of this software is to ensure that the evidence collected is admissible in a court of law, which underlines its significance in the field of cybersecurity.

The Importance of Digital Forensics in Business

With the increasing reliance on technology, the amount of sensitive data stored electronically has surged. Here are several reasons why businesses should invest in digital forensics software:

  • Incident Response: In the event of a suspected breach, digital forensics software allows businesses to implement a swift response that limits damage and downtime.
  • Regulatory Compliance: Many industries have strict regulatory requirements regarding data protection. Forensic software helps ensure compliance with regulations like GDPR, HIPAA, and PCI DSS.
  • Data Recovery: In cases of data corruption or deletion, digital forensics tools can often retrieve lost information, thus preserving valuable company assets.
  • Prevent Future Incidents: By analyzing past breaches or security incidents, businesses can identify vulnerabilities and enhance their security posture moving forward.

Key Features of Effective Digital Forensics Software

When selecting digital forensics software, businesses should look for several critical features:

  • Comprehensive Data Acquisition: The ability to acquire data from various devices, including computers, smartphones, and cloud services, is essential.
  • Robust Analysis Tools: The software should offer advanced analytical capabilities to sift through large volumes of data efficiently.
  • User-Friendly Interface: A simplified user experience reduces the learning curve for investigators and improves productivity.
  • Reporting Tools: Generating clear and concise reports is vital for communicating findings to stakeholders and in legal proceedings.
  • Integration with Other Security Tools: The ability to work seamlessly with existing security systems enhances overall effectiveness.

Best Practices for Using Digital Forensics Software in Business

To maximize the potential of digital forensics software, businesses should follow these best practices:

1. Train Your Staff

Proper training is paramount. Ensure that your IT team and relevant staff members are well-versed in using the software. Regular workshops can help keep everyone updated on new features and techniques.

2. Create a Forensic Readiness Plan

A well-documented forensic readiness plan outlines how your business will respond to a security incident, including how to use the software effectively. This plan should include incident response protocols and data preservation methods.

3. Regularly Update Your Tools

Digital forensics software regularly receives updates to counter new threats. Ensure that your tools are up-to-date to leverage the latest features and security improvements.

4. Collaborate with Legal Teams

Involving legal professionals when conducting digital investigations is critical. This ensures that evidence is handled properly and can be used in court if necessary.

5. Audit and Review Investigations

Post-incident reviews are key. Analyze the findings of each investigation to identify patterns, improve processes, and prevent future incidents.

Common Applications of Digital Forensics Software

The applications of digital forensics software extend far beyond traditional criminal investigations. Here are some of the most common uses:

1. Cybercrime Investigations

When a cybercrime occurs, forensic software is crucial for analyzing breaches, understanding methodologies used by attackers, and collecting evidence for prosecution.

2. Insider Threat Detection

Many security incidents originate from within an organization. Digital forensics software helps identify and investigate suspicious behaviors among employees that could indicate insider threats.

3. Litigation Support

In legal cases involving data, digital forensics provides critical evidence that can affect the outcome. This includes email communications, document access, and file changes.

4. Data Breach Assessments

When a data breach is suspected, firms turn to forensic tools to assess the extent of the breach, the data compromised, and to take corrective actions.

5. Digital Device Examination

Forensics can involve examining personal devices, such as smartphones and tablets. This is vital in cases of harassment or other legal matters involving individual devices.

Future Trends in Digital Forensics Software

The field of digital forensics software is rapidly evolving. Here are some trends to watch for in the coming years:

  • Artificial Intelligence Integration: AI is set to play a significant role in automating analysis, especially with the vast amounts of data businesses handle.
  • Cloud Forensics Growth: As businesses increasingly adopt cloud technologies, the need for cloud-specific forensic tools will grow.
  • Mobile Device Forensics Advancements: With the rising use of mobile devices, software to efficiently extract and analyze data from these devices is in high demand.
  • Real-Time Monitoring: The ability to monitor systems in real-time for anomalies will greatly improve incident response capabilities.
